如何使用fly.io搭建V2Ray:详细指南

在当今互联网环境中,翻墙工具如V2Ray越来越受到用户的青睐。利用fly.io这个平台,我们可以高效地搭建V2Ray服务,以便安全地访问被限制的网站。本文将深入探讨如何通过fly.io来实现V2Ray的安装与配置,帮助用户解决常见问题,提供一站式解决方案。

什么是V2Ray?

V2Ray是一个现代化的网络代理工具,具有多种传输协议,能够提供更好的网络隐私保护和绕过网络封锁的能力。V2Ray的核心特性包括:

  • 多种协议支持:如VMess、VLESS等。
  • 灵活的路由功能:可以根据用户需求自定义流量的走向。
  • 支持插件:可以通过各种插件增强其功能。

为什么选择fly.io搭建V2Ray?

选择fly.io作为V2Ray的托管平台有几个显著的优势:

  • 简单易用:提供直观的界面和快速部署流程。
  • 全球节点:可以选择多个数据中心,优化访问速度。
  • 免费套餐:在一定流量限制内,用户可以免费使用该服务。

fly.io V2Ray安装步骤

1. 注册fly.io账户

首先,用户需要前往fly.io官网注册一个账户。填写必要的信息,完成邮箱验证后即可登录。

2. 创建应用

登录后,用户需要创建一个新的应用:

  • 点击“Create App”按钮。
  • 输入应用名称,选择适合你的地理位置的数据中心。
  • 点击“Create”以完成应用创建。

3. 安装Fly CLI工具

Fly CLI是与fly.io交互的重要工具,用户需要在本地安装它:

  • 对于macOS用户,可以使用Homebrew: bash brew install flyctl

  • 对于Windows用户,可以从Fly.io官网下载可执行文件。

4. 部署V2Ray应用

接下来,用户需要部署V2Ray应用:

  • 在命令行中输入以下命令: bash flyctl launch

  • 根据提示进行配置,选择合适的运行环境(如Go等)。

5. 配置V2Ray

用户可以根据自己的需求配置V2Ray:

  • 修改配置文件config.json,指定服务器地址、端口等。
  • 可以使用V2Ray官方提供的配置模板。

6. 启动应用

配置完成后,可以启动V2Ray服务:

  • 使用命令: bash flyctl deploy

  • 访问应用URL,确认V2Ray服务是否正常运行。

如何配置V2Ray的客户端

1. 下载V2Ray客户端

用户需要根据自己的操作系统下载相应的V2Ray客户端:

  • Windows:下载链接
  • macOS:可使用Homebrew安装。
  • Android/iOS:可通过应用商店搜索并下载。

2. 导入配置文件

用户可以将fly.io上部署的V2Ray配置导入到客户端中:

  • 在客户端中找到“添加配置”选项。
  • 输入之前在fly.io上配置的服务器地址和端口。

3. 连接测试

最后,连接客户端,测试是否能成功翻墙,访问被屏蔽的网站。

常见问题解答(FAQ)

Q1: 使用fly.io搭建V2Ray的速度如何?

  • 使用fly.io的用户可以选择多个全球数据中心,从而优化访问速度。具体速度因地域、网络条件而异,用户可通过测速工具进行测试。

Q2: V2Ray配置文件格式是什么?

  • V2Ray的配置文件一般为JSON格式,用户可以使用文本编辑器进行编辑。具体的配置参数可以参考V2Ray官方文档

Q3: fly.io有流量限制吗?

  • 是的,fly.io的免费套餐有流量限制。具体流量限制可以在官网查找,用户可根据自己的需求选择合适的套餐。

Q4: 如果连接不上V2Ray该怎么办?

  • 检查以下几个方面:
    • 确认服务器是否在线。
    • 检查网络连接是否正常。
    • 查看配置文件中的服务器地址和端口是否正确。

Q5: V2Ray的安全性如何?

  • V2Ray支持多种加密方式和协议,能够有效保护用户的网络隐私。但建议用户配合VPN等工具使用,以增强安全性。

总结

使用fly.io搭建V2Ray不仅简单,而且能有效地提高网络的安全性和隐私保护。通过本文的指导,希望能够帮助用户顺利完成搭建过程,并在使用中获取更好的体验。无论是翻墙、保护隐私,还是实现特定的网络需求,V2Ray都是一个值得考虑的优质选择。

正文完